The Father-Son Duo: How a Rural Upbringing and Musical Heritage Influenced a Madison Rock Band

Ayden Theis, born with a drumstick in his hand, inherited his passion for music from his father, Scott Theis. This father-son duo's story is a testament to the power of family bonds and the influence of rural upbringing on artistic expression.

Ayden's musical journey began early, banging on pots and pans as a toddler, and soon after, he was behind a drum set, guided by his parents. Fast forward to age 18, and Ayden is embarking on a 12-state tour with the Madison-area rock band Power Take Off, led by his father, Scott.

Ayden's admiration for his father is evident: "He’s my biggest inspiration, definitely. I want to be just like him, like how he was in his early 20s, just having a good time and playing rock and roll."

Scott's musical career spanned 35 years, but family life took precedence when Ayden was born. He made up for lost time by introducing his son to his musical influences. The pandemic, however, presented a unique challenge and opportunity. With Ayden entering high school, Scott wanted to ensure his son didn't miss out on the crucial experiences of jamming with other musicians.

They transformed their family basement into a studio, writing songs together. Scott took on the role of lead singer and songwriter, while Ayden, the drummer, added his unique flair. Their songs, influenced by Scott's childhood on Theis Brothers Farm, reflect a deep appreciation for rural life.

Despite not having to work the harvests like his father, Ayden still experienced the farm life, riding tractors and developing an appreciation for agriculture. One of their early songs, "Keep Truckin'", was dedicated to farmers and raised funds for Wisconsin 4-H.

Power Take Off's success has led to a barn-storming tour across the country, with their next adventure taking them through Florida, Texas, Arizona, and Utah, before returning to Wisconsin for a fundraiser for the Madison Area Music Association in March 2026.

Scott's second career in music has brought him a new appreciation for the road life and spending time with his son. He reflects, "I have enjoyed every moment. I know my days are limited, but Aiden’s got such a career in front of him. For right now, we’re just enjoying being with each other, really."
